HOW HACKERS CAN GET INTO YOUR DIY HOME SECURITY SYSTEM

Man working on a laptop with an interface and a banner saying home security on the screen

Here are some of the ways hackers can get into your DIY home security system.

DIY home security systems have revolutionized the industry. All you need is Wi-Fi and a smartphone, and you can have security cameras in your home. However, simple web-based systems are vulnerable to hacking, putting you and your data at risk. Here are some of the ways hackers can get into your DIY home security system.

 

GAINING PASSWORDS


If your password for your home security system isn’t long and complicated, hackers can guess what it is. Studies have shown that most people use simple passwords that are eight characters or less, making them vulnerable.

In addition, some hackers use phishing schemes, a tactic that involves sending you an email impersonating a legitimate company that asks you to log on to a website. Once you type in your credentials, the hacker gains access to your data.

You also put yourself at risk if you don’t set up a two-step authorization system whereby you’re required to log in with a password plus use a passcode sent to your mobile device. There’s also biometric authorization, which uses fingerprints or facial recognition software to prevent unauthorized access.

 

DATA BREACHES


Sometimes hackers will access the home security company’s database, accessing sensitive information for hundreds or thousands of customers. In March 2021, for example, news broke of a group of hackers who accessed live feeds of 150,000 surveillance cameras located inside schools, hospitals, police stations and prisons.

Lost or stolen devices

If you lose your phone or someone steals it, it can get into the hands of hackers or burglars who can easily access your home security system and monitor your cameras to see if and when you’re home.

 

PREVENTION


You can help prevent hacking by using a strong, long password and changing it often. You should also set up a two-step authorization system and keep your cell phone in a safe place at all times.
